The Impact of Global Occasions on Futures Markets
Futures markets are highly sensitive to global events. These markets, which enable participants to purchase and sell contracts for the long run delivery of commodities, currencies, stock indexes, and other assets, react swiftly to changes in political, economic, and social conditions across the world. Understanding how global occasions influence futures costs is essential for traders, investors, and businesses that rely on these markets to manage risk and speculate on future value movements.
Political Events and Geopolitical Tensions
Political occasions typically create uncertainty in futures markets. Elections, government policy changes, and geopolitical tensions can dramatically alter market expectations. As an example, an unexpected election outcome could shift fiscal and monetary policies, impacting currencies and interest rate futures.
Geopolitical tensions, corresponding to conflicts or diplomatic standoffs, can disrupt provide chains and have an effect on commodity futures like oil, natural gas, and agricultural products. When tensions escalate in major oil-producing regions, crude oil futures typically expertise sharp value spikes as a result of fears of provide disruptions.
Sanctions imposed on nations may have an effect on futures markets. For instance, sanctions targeting a major metals exporter could drive up the costs of metal futures as traders anticipate reduced international supply.
Financial Indicators and Central Bank Actions
Financial indicators released by governments and international organizations have a profound impact on futures markets. Reports on employment, inflation, GDP development, and consumer confidence affect expectations for future financial performance.
Central bank actions are particularly influential. Interest rate decisions by institutions like the Federal Reserve or the European Central Bank can cause significant movements in currency and bond futures. When a central bank signals a shift toward tightening or loosening monetary policy, futures markets quickly adjust to mirror new expectations for interest rates and economic growth.
Additionally, quantitative easing programs or asset buy announcements can impact stock index futures by affecting liquidity and investor sentiment.
Natural Disasters and Environmental Occasions
Natural disasters similar to hurricanes, earthquakes, and floods can have sudden and severe effects on futures markets. These events can damage infrastructure, disrupt production, and alter provide and demand dynamics.
For instance, a hurricane striking the Gulf of Mexico could lead to temporary shutdowns of oil refineries and drilling operations, driving up crude oil futures. Equally, agricultural futures might be impacted by droughts or floods that affect crop yields.
Climate change and long-term environmental shifts are also beginning to affect futures markets. Growing awareness of environmental risks can alter demand patterns for certain commodities and lead to the development of new futures products associated to carbon credits and sustainable resources.
Global Health Crises
Health crises like pandemics can cause widespread disruptions across futures markets. The COVID-19 pandemic is a major example, as it led to unprecedented volatility and shifts in futures prices.
Lockdowns and journey restrictions disrupted provide chains, reduced consumer demand, and created uncertainty about economic recovery. Energy futures, particularly crude oil, noticed historic worth movements, including negative costs for certain contracts. Agricultural futures experienced volatility as demand patterns shifted and logistical challenges emerged.
Pandemics additionally impact currency and interest rate futures as central banks implement emergency measures and governments enhance fiscal spending to assist their economies.
Technological Developments and Market Innovation
Technological advancements and innovations in trading platforms can affect how futures markets respond to international events. High-frequency trading and algorithmic strategies can amplify market reactions, leading to increased volatility during instances of uncertainty.
Moreover, the emergence of new asset lessons, corresponding to cryptocurrency futures, has added advancedity to the worldwide monetary landscape. Occasions affecting the regulatory environment or adoption of digital currencies can lead to significant movements in these new futures markets.
